Cómo construir un botón animado usando el flash


  Share  
|


Tiempo: 15 minutos.
Dificultad Llana: Intermedio
Requisitos: Flash 8
Conocimiento Asumido: El actionscripting básico, usando la ventana de las acciones, usando las variables, creando símbolos.

Propósito:
Deseé siempre animar un botón de ActionScript y guardar mi claro del timeline pero era clase de difícilmente, hasta que tropecé sobre este motor de Tweening de extiendo. Esta clase particular hace uso el motor de Tweening para animar un botón. Es de hecho una gran herramienta, y digo eso porque con él me tomó absolutamente poco tiempo para hacer una animación.

Muestras Y Introducción
Usted puede llegar fuera de la animación del botón aquí, como usted puede ser que desee verla en la acción. Franco, vine a través con la animación de una clase del botón de cada vez que tuve que construir un Web site; consecuentemente esta extensión ahora es una de las herramientas que puedo confiar encendido al comenzar un nuevo proyecto.

Antes de usted comience:

Descargue por favor los archivos de fuente: Animated_Button.fla y TweeningEngine.mxp.

Usar el motor de Tweening:

Para los arrancadores, instalan “la extensión” de TweeningEngine.mxp (usted apenas tiene que doble-tecleo en él y le conducirá al encargado de la extensión). Usted tuvo que flash de open/reopen.

Cree un nuevo documento. Fije la tarifa del marco a 35.
Haga un clip de la película que contiene un rectángulo con las esquinas redondeadas, otra más pequeña como la altura y con un color más ligero en tapa primer la y alfa fijó a 50, entonces agregan el texto para el botón.
Nómbrelas y también nombre los casos. (tengo backofbutton, frontofbutton con sus casos correspondientes: BoB y F.O.B.).
Haga otro clip de la película para contener todo el clips y texto antedichos de la película. Nómbrela nombre – del caso de MyButton: MyB.

De ahora encendido habrá solamente un poco codificación que se hará, pero usted preocupación’del shouldn t, él terminará con una animación fina después de exactamente 6 líneas.

Los primeros dos se utilizan para importar las clases tweening y la clase y ellas del flash transition/easing se deben insertar en la ventana de las acciones del primer bastidor dentro “del clip” de la película de MyButton.

importación xtd.tweening. *;
importación mx.transitions.easing. *;
importación flash.filters.DropShadowFilter;

Conseguimos a la pieza cuando debemos animar el botón. El bramido del código va a escalarlo F.O.B. en cuanto a encogimiento, el textColoring cambiará el color fuera del texto y el BackShadow hará que el botón cae la sombra.

var StripShrink = Tween(FoB nuevo, "_ yscale", Bounce.easeOut, 95, 0, 10, falsos);
var textColoring = ColorTween(TextLine nuevo, Strong.easeOut, "corriente", "663300", 8, falsos);
var BackShadow = FilterTween(BoB nuevo, DropShadowFilter(1 nuevo, 90, 0x000000, 5, 5, 5, 1, 3), "distance",Strong.easeOut, "current",10,20,false);

Como usted puede ver que se utilizó tres tipos de tweens cada uno muy simple entender tener que mencionar el caso del clip de la película que se refiere, la característica el tween cambiará, el tipo que facilita, el valor que comienza, el valor del conclusión, la duración y si el tween comienza automáticamente o no.

Pues hemos elegido “falso” para “la característica”  del autoempezado, los 
tweens comenzarán al tener el excedente del ratón:           this.onRollOver = function() 
{            StripShrink.start();            BackShadow.start();            textColoring.start(); };
   this.onRollOut = function() 
{            StripShrink.reverse(Regular.easeIn);            BackShadow.reverse(Regular.easeOut);            textColoring.reverse(Regular.easeOut); };

Cuando el ratón es no más largo en nuestro botón los tweens serán invertidos con diversas funciones que facilitan.

Cierre

Resumir todo que he alcanzado con esta animación simple que debo comenzar recordándole que con 6 líneas de código en 15 minutos o menos, sin ninguna modificación del timeline allí fue creado una animación del botón.

Gracias por leer esta clase particular y espere que usted encontrará útil esta clase particular, y el ve de la herramienta’I usado para hacer el botón animado.

esto es un artículo agregado por Teodora Andra


Share  

© 2005-2010 E-articles.info All Rights Reserved - Terms and conditions